Baytec® ENC-30P
polyether polyol; polypropylene oxide-based triol; functionality 3; typical OH No. 550 mg KOH/g; typical molecular weight 306; typical viscosity 1,650 mPa-s @ 25°C

General Characterization
Baytec ENC-30P is a 300-molecular-weight polypropylene oxide-based triol.
Storage Conditions
Baytec ENC-30P polyol is slightly hygroscopic and may absorb water. Containers must be tightly closed to prevent contamination with foreign materials and moisture, which can adversely affect processing. Recommended storage temperatures are between 15°C and 49°C (59°F and 120°F).

Technical Properties & Datasheets
Characteristics
Property Name | Test Method | Unit | Value |
---|---|---|---|
Bulk density at 25°C | lb/gal | 8.51 | |
Specific gravity at 25°C | 1.02 | ||
Appearance | Clear viscous liquid | ||
Flash point (PMCC) | °C | 179 |
Specifications
Property Name | Test Method | Unit | Value |
---|---|---|---|
Water, Wt. | % | max. 0.10 | |
Hydroxyl number | mg KOH/g | 530 - 570 | |
Acid number | mg KOH/g | max. 0.20 | |
Color (APHA) | max. 100 | ||
Viscosity at 25°C | mPa•s | 1,400 - 1,900 |
